    Starting the car - dc2r

    i've tried to start the car today, and could start it for a few times. there's no noise at all when i tried to start the car, but after a few timesi could start the car. just wonder if anyone has experienced this?? not sure if it's due to the spark plug or starter motor or something like that...

    probz the immobiliser couldnt detect ur key just take the key out and put it back etc... next time it doesnt start see if theres a green indicator flashing "the shape of a key"...

    I've had it happen to me once. Drove to my cousins place in the morning, left it there. Then came back in the arvo and it wouldn't start. Eventually I got it to start, but it got worse a few days later.

    It problem was my afta market alarm's relay.
